Fermat's Last Theorem stands as one of the most famous problems in the history of mathematics, proposing that no three positive integers a, b, and c can satisfy the equation a^n + b^n = c^n for any integer value of n greater than 2. This profound statement in number theory, first conjectured by Pierre de Fermat, remained unproven for over 350 years until Andrew Wiles delivered a groundbreaking mathematical proof in 1994, marking a monumental achievement.

Explore the powerful application of the Laplace Transform for efficiently solving complex network equations in electrical engineering. This method simplifies the analysis of circuits by transforming differential equations into algebraic form, making it a fundamental tool for understanding transient and steady-state responses of electrical networks.
